>>>>When the unit is on, a sort of semi circle shows on the LCD readout.
>>>>Once, a quick message flashed on the monitor, something about
>>>>bad things for scsi.
>>>>
>>>
>>>That means that the Dock II is working.
>>>
>>>The "bad SCSI" message can occur due to different reasons and depending
>who
>>>is issuing the message. If it is Windows that issues the error msg, then
>>>that ThinkPad may have been used on a Dock I that has a different type of
>>>SCSI. If it happens before Windows loads, then it's either bad termination
>>>or using active termination (if you have SCSI devices installed). You
>could
>>>disable SCSI if you don't have any SCSI devices.
